The Honey Farm
The Honey Farm is a farm in Meander Valley Council, Tasmania. The Honey Farm is situated nearby to the hamlet Chudleigh, as well as near Dairy Plains.Places in the Area

Mole Creek

Mole Creek is a town in the upper Mersey Valley, in the central north of Tasmania, Australia. Mole Creek is well known for its honey and accounts for about 35 percent of Tasmania's honey production.
